The mobile service will be available for residents of the area at the Narromine Showground, Dappo Road, Narromine on Tuesday, July 28, from 10am to 3pm.

"There have been more than 10,776 people have been tested in the district over the past four weeks," Director of Public Health, Priscilla Stanle said.
"We need to keep testing people, even if they only have mild symptoms, so we can stay on top of COVID-19 as the general restrictions around movement start to be decreased.
"COVID-19 tests are always available through GPs and our hospitals. Our plan is for the mobile service to visit a number of smaller communities," she said.
